Port Kennedy is an outer-southern suburb positioned 48 kilometres from Perth. A slice of suburbia with plenty of parklands and urban developments in easy access, Port Kennedy's population has increased substantially in recent years with growth expected to continue.
Getting in touch with nature isn't hard when you live in Port Kennedy. There is plenty of open space to explore and the beach close by, as well as numerous facilities and recreational centres, like the Lark Hill Sportsplex and Port Kennedy Community Centre, which contribute to the suburbs sense of community. There are four local schools within Port Kennedy as well as a shopping centre, tavern and golf course.
